20 Transfer of staff.E+W
This section has no associated Explanatory Notes

(1)The [F1Secretary of State] may by order make a scheme for the transfer to a new employer of any eligible employee.

F2(2). .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. .

(3)A scheme may apply—

(a)to all, or any description of, eligible employees or persons so employed, or

(b)to any individual eligible employee or person so employed.

(4)A scheme may be made only if any directions about consultation given by the [F1Secretary of State] have been complied with in relation to each of the eligible employees and chief probation officers to be transferred or appointed in pursuance of the scheme.
